Transaction ef9ea5d6e52db462cb37686f10546d40c3e075a25265a88b3fa54a2e7a35fe23
1 Input
1 Output
-
ef9ea5d6e52db462cb37686f10546d40c3e075a25265a88b3fa54a2e7a35fe23:0
- value
- 99051562
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 31a8b7f2896272744c0410c0f9e8724ec0137f8e OP_EQUAL
- address
- MCRjTbkDHpf13rYTu2sjoPQJKHjdezam2u